The Horse

Paul Revere didn't own the mare he rode two hundred and fifty one years ago. She belonged to Deacon John Larkin — borrowed in haste, ridden hard, and never returned.

Her name was Brown Beauty.

She carried Revere from Charlestown to Lexington through the April darkness, covering thirteen miles while the colonies held their breath.

Revere was captured. Brown Beauty was seized by British officers and left in a pasture. The rider became a legend. The horse became a footnote.

50% Corn | 50% Cane

Nose: Honey dominates — raw, floral, and unabashedly forward. Caramel and maple add sweetness with more body, while a light earthiness and wisp of smoke keep it grounded. Approachable and aromatic, with a natural, almost wildflower quality to the honey character.

Palate: Honey carries through from the nose but shifts into something richer and more savory. Maple and vanilla fill the mid-palate with smooth, rounded sweetness. A subtle smokiness builds toward the back — present but not aggressive. Excellent mouthfeel noted consistently. More complex and layered than the nose telegraphs.

Finish: Smooth and slow-building. Slight cinnamon warmth surfaces late, alongside a pleasant mouth tingle. Closes with a distinctive hard candy sweetness — think old-fashioned honey candy stick. The smoke lingers quietly without overstaying its welcome. Clean and satisfying.
